India, Sept. 7 -- In a move aimed at providing passengers with a smoother travel experience, international passengers travelling from Pune airport can now use an e-boarding pass to complete their departure process, with the new facility being introduced as part of a Bureau of Immigration initiative.

As per the information shared by the Airport Authority of India (AAI) Pune, the introduction of the e-boarding facility will do away with the traditional practice of immigration officials physically stamping boarding passes.
